2012 Kawasaki Brute Force 650 4x4i, Coming soon!  2012 Kawasaki Brute Force® 650 4x4 Premium Performance, Economical Practicality Delivering the goods is an ATV s job. Delivering value and power is the job of the Brute Force® 650 4x4 ATV. Equipped with a well-balanced V-twin and a capable 4x4 system, this machine s many talents are offered for about the same price as a 500cc ATV, making it a preferred choice among riders who still want premium performance along with practicality. The Brute Force s 633cc V-twin engine puts out impressive torque and a smooth power delivery that set it apart from its competition. Dual 32mm Keihin carburetors draw air from an intake located high on the frame, reducing the amount of contaminants entering the intake. The robust engine is mated to the Kawasaki Automatic Powerdrive System (KAPS) continuously variable transmission (CVT). With low and high range, neutral and reverse, this dependable transmission functions seamlessly, providing excellent control for both low- and high-speed work or recreational riding. Additionally, the Brute Force 650 4x4 can be started in any gear, as long as one of the brakes is applied. Power is delivered to the wheels through dependable, low-maintenance shaft drive contained in a lightweight aluminum swingarm. The rider can select two- or four-wheel drive operation via a switch conveniently mounted on the right handle bar. In normal four-wheel drive mode, the front wheels provide extra traction for adverse terrain, while the limited-slip differential allows the rider to make tight turns and reduces steering effort. When maximum traction is needed, the rider can utilize Kawasaki s Variable Front Differential Control by pulling a lever on the left handlebar to send power to both front wheels. This is a definite advantage for riders encountering deep mud and slippery uphill trails or when traversing over large objects such as logs or rocks. The cutting-edge Brute Force 650 4x4 braking system design is a combination of dual front disc brakes with dual-piston calipers and Kawasaki s sealed, oil-bathed, multi-disc rear brake system. As an integrated part of the shaft drive, the rear braking system is sealed in the aluminum swingarm where it operates in an oil bath. This protects the brake from mud, dust and debris, and is virtually maintenance-free. Enhancing the high-performance brakes is the Kawasaki Engine Brake Control system, which electronically monitors ground speed and uses the engine s compression to help slow the Brute Force ATV under certain conditions.

A blend of comfort, ability and ruggedness make this ATV a winner. Kawasaki’s Brute Force™ 650 4x4i ATV is an economical addition to the Kawasaki family of V-twin powered sport-utility all-terrain vehicles. It couples the luxurious ride inherent with front and rear independent suspension and the qualities of this durable and powerful 633 cc engine. This ATV will shine under the most grueling circumstances in both low-to-mid range rpm and high rpm ranges. The 90-degree, liquid-cooled four-stroke powerplant will be there to answer any needs posed by its target audience of adventure enthusiasts and sportsmen. The engine features a bore and stroke of 80 x 63 mm, linerless aluminum cylinders based on its big brother’s, and a lightweight crankshaft. Helping to lighten the load, engineers have used aluminum to replace steel in the construction of the front exhaust pipe cover, new two-piece center exhaust pipe cover, and the muffler cover. Transmission gears in the Brute Force 650 4x4i feature holes to lighten the overall weight and several other minor changes have been introduced to optimize the power-to-weight ratio. Its chassis has a revised caster angle for the front A-arms—upper and lower—resulting in light and responsive steering as well as excellent ground-following abilities. Shock absorber spring rates and initial preload settings for both front and rear have been revised to improve ride comfort. Riding comfort was also considered when this unit was slated for a seat using a softer urethane foam cushion. The Brute Force 650 4x4i transfers power from its V-twin engine to the wheels through a dual range continuously variable transmission (CVT) featuring high, low, and reverse. The rider can select two- or four-wheel drive by simply pressing a handlebar-mounted button. Stopping the 650 4x4i are dual 200 mm front discs and an enclosed wet multi-plate rear brake system. Its towing capacity is a hefty 1,250 pounds, and it will carry a combined 264 pounds on its front and rear racks. It may be the slightly smaller one in Kawasaki’s stable of IRS-equipped ATVs, but it doesn’t sacrifice anything in the "looks" department. Designers gave the Brute Force 650 4x4i a rugged, take-on-anything type of appearance with a front guard design that will both attract onlookers and satisfy owners. It will come cloaked in either Woodsman Green, Aztec Red, or Realtree Hardwoods Green® HD™ camouflage.

2011 Kawasaki Brute Force 650 4x4i, 2011 Kawasaki Brute Force® 650 4x4i A Workhorse for Business and Fun Whether buzzing through the forest or tackling tough chores, the Brute Force® 650 4x4i ATV is a superior choice in the middleweight category. Its workhorse capabilities and independent front and rear suspension combine to ably handle work and play. All this is available in an economical package that will please budget-minded shoppers. Its 633cc 90-degree V-twin engine pumps out plenty of low-to-mid range torque and high rpm power, exactly what adventure enthusiasts and outdoor sportsmen demand. A fully automatic, dual-range continuously variable transmission transmits power to the ground. With low and high forward, reverse and neutral gears, this sturdy transmission supplies excellent control for both low- and high-speed riding. Two- or four-wheel drive is selectable by simply pressing a handlebar-mounted button. In four-wheel drive mode, the rider can manage the amount of power to both front wheels with Kawasaki s Variable Front Differential Control by pulling a small control lever on the left handlebar. This is a definite advantage for traversing deep mud, slippery uphill trails or large objects such as logs or rocks. Prudent use of aluminum in the construction of the front exhaust pipe cover, two-piece center exhaust pipe cover, and the muffler cover helps keep the weight down. Other features designed to enhance the Brute Force 650 4x4i s power-to-weight ratio include drilled transmission gears to lower their overall weight. An optimized caster angle for the front A-arms provides both light and responsive steering and excellent ground-following abilities. The 650 4x4i shock absorber spring rates and initial preload settings for both front and rear are set to deliver excellent ride comfort. Further ride enhancement comes from the plush urethane seat foam. Like its Independent Rear Suspension-equipped Kawasaki brethren, the rugged, take-on-anything styling of the Brute Force 650 4x4i will both attract onlookers and satisfy owners. It shares front/rear racks, skid plate and head light cover with its larger sibling. Designed to allow easily manhandling of the Brute Force when the need arises, the 650 4x4i sports a steel front bumper. Stopping the 650 4x4i is a combination of dual 200mm front discs and Kawasaki s sealed, oil-bathed, multi-disc rear brake system. As an integrated part of the shaft drive, the enclosed rear braking system is sealed in the aluminum swingarm where it operates in an oil bath. This protects the brake pads from mud, dust and debris, and is virtually maintenance-free. Enhancing the high-performance brakes is the Kawasaki Engine Brake Control system, which electronically monitors ground speed and uses the engine s compression to help slow the Brute Force 650 4x4i under certain conditions.
